WooCommerce: основы настройки интернет-магазина
Начало работы
Заголовок раздела «Начало работы»WooCommerce — бесплатный плагин для создания интернет-магазина на WordPress. После установки:
- Перейдите в WooCommerce → Настройки → запустите мастер установки
- Укажите страну, валюту, способы доставки и оплаты
- Настройте налоги (НДС/без НДС в зависимости от юрисдикции)
Тема для магазина
Заголовок раздела «Тема для магазина»WooCommerce работает с любой темой, но рекомендуется использовать WooCommerce-совместимые темы:
- Storefront — официальная бесплатная тема от WooCommerce
- Блочные темы из каталога WordPress.org с поддержкой WooCommerce
Для редактирования страниц магазина используйте WooCommerce-блоки в редакторе: товары, корзина, оформление заказа, фильтры.
Добавление товаров
Заголовок раздела «Добавление товаров»Товары → Добавить новый. Основные типы товаров:
| Тип | Назначение |
|---|---|
| Простой товар | Обычный товар с одной ценой |
| Вариативный товар | Товар с вариантами (размер, цвет), каждый со своей ценой и остатком |
| Виртуальный товар | Услуги, не требующие доставки |
| Цифровой (загружаемый) | Файлы: PDF, аудио, видео, ПО |
| Внешний/партнёрский | Ссылка на товар на другом сайте |
WooCommerce поддерживает множество платёжных шлюзов:
- Прямые платежи: Robokassa, YooKassa (ЮMoney), CloudPayments, Tinkoff
- Онлайн-кассы: для РФ обязательна интеграция с кассой (54-ФЗ)
- Наложенный платёж, банковский перевод
Доставка
Заголовок раздела «Доставка»Настройка зон доставки (WooCommerce → Настройки → Доставка):
- Создайте зоны по географическому признаку
- Добавьте методы доставки в каждую зону:
- Фиксированная ставка — задаётся вручную
- Бесплатная доставка — при сумме заказа или по купону
- Самовывоз — покупатель забирает заказ сам
- Для РФ: Почта России (есть готовые плагины расчёта стоимости)
- Для РФ: WooCommerce по умолчанию не включает НДС в цену для B2C. Настройте:
- WooCommerce → Настройки → Налог → включить
- Настроить ставки (20%, 10%, 0%, без НДС)
- Проверьте соответствие требованиям вашей юрисдикции
Управление заказами
Заголовок раздела «Управление заказами»Заказы отображаются в WooCommerce → Заказы. Возможности:
- Обновление статусов (обработка → отправлен → выполнен)
- Ручное создание заказов для офлайн-продаж
- Отправка счёт-фактур
Аналитика
Заголовок раздела «Аналитика»Встроенная аналитика WooCommerce (Отчёты): продажи, товары, категории, купоны. Для расширенной аналитики подключите Google Analytics через Site Kit by Google.
Маркетинговые инструменты
Заголовок раздела «Маркетинговые инструменты»- Купоны: WooCommerce → Купоны — скидки по проценту, сумме, условиям
- Email-маркетинг: интеграция с MailPoet, Unisender
- Социальные сети: плагины для интеграции с VK, Telegram
PHP пример: минимальная сумма заказа
Заголовок раздела «PHP пример: минимальная сумма заказа»add_action('woocommerce_checkout_process', function () { $minimum = 500; if (WC()->cart->subtotal < $minimum) { wc_add_notice( sprintf('Минимальная сумма заказа: %s ₽', $minimum), 'error' ); }});Что делает код:
- Не даёт оформить заказ, если сумма корзины меньше 500 ₽.
Материалы и источники
Заголовок раздела «Материалы и источники»См. также
Заголовок раздела «См. также»- WooCommerce: полное руководство — детальный раздел по настройке магазина